Factors Influencing Tree Root Growth in Cook County


In Cook County, the growth of tree roots and their impact on foundation movement in neighborhoods is a topic of significant interest. Several factors influence tree root growth, which in turn affects the stability of building foundations. Understanding these factors is crucial for maintaining both the health of urban trees and the integrity of local infrastructure.


One primary factor influencing tree root growth is soil type. Cook County's diverse soil composition, ranging from clay to sandy loam, plays a critical role. Clay soils, which retain moisture and nutrients, can promote extensive root systems. Conversely, sandy soils drain quickly, which may limit root growth but can also reduce the risk of foundation damage due to less moisture retention near the foundation.


Another important factor is the availability of water. Tree roots seek out water, and in urban areas like Cook County, this often leads them towards household water sources, including irrigation systems and leaky pipes. This attraction can cause roots to grow under and around building foundations, potentially leading to movement and damage.


The species of tree also significantly impacts root growth. Some trees, like oaks and maples, have aggressive root systems that spread widely and deeply, increasing the risk of foundation interaction. In contrast, trees with more contained root systems, such as certain types of shrubs or smaller ornamental trees, pose less risk.


Urban planning and tree placement are critical considerations. Trees planted too close to buildings can lead to root encroachment as they mature. Proper spacing and selection of tree species appropriate for the local environment can mitigate these risks.


Lastly, the age and health of the tree influence root growth. Younger trees with growing root systems may cause more immediate concerns for nearby foundations compared to mature trees with established root systems.

Impact of Tree Roots on Foundation Stability


In Cook County neighborhoods, the relationship between tree root growth and foundation stability is a topic of growing concern for homeowners and urban planners alike. The impact of tree roots on foundation stability is multifaceted, involving both the physical and environmental interactions between trees and the built environment.


Tree roots, in their natural quest for water and nutrients, can extend far beyond the tree's canopy. In urban settings, this often means they encounter man-made structures, including house foundations. The proximity of tree roots to foundations can lead to a variety of issues. As roots grow, they can exert pressure on the foundation, potentially causing cracks or shifts. This is particularly problematic in areas where the soil is prone to shrinkage or expansion, such as clay-rich soils common in Cook County.


Moreover, the impact is not solely physical. Tree roots also affect the moisture content in the soil around foundations. During dry periods, roots can absorb significant amounts of water, leading to soil shrinkage and potential foundation settling. Conversely, in wet periods, the soil can become oversaturated, leading to expansion and further stress on the foundation.


The type of tree species also plays a crucial role. Some trees, like oaks and maples, have more aggressive root systems that can cause more significant damage to foundations. In contrast, trees with less invasive root systems may have a lesser impact.


Addressing these issues requires a balanced approach. Homeowners need to be aware of the types of trees they plant near their homes and the potential impact on their foundation. Regular monitoring of foundation stability and soil moisture levels can help in early detection of problems. Additionally, urban planning in Cook County should consider these factors when designing green spaces and selecting tree species for planting.

In Cook County, like many other places, the relationship between tree root growth and foundation movement is a topic that homeowners and local authorities need to pay close attention to. Trees are a beautiful and essential part of our environment, providing shade, enhancing property values, and contributing to the overall well-being of our neighborhoods. However, when it comes to tree roots and their impact on home foundations, it's a different story. Let's dive into some practical mitigation strategies that both homeowners and local authorities can adopt to minimize potential damage.


For homeowners, the first line of defense is awareness and proactive management. It's crucial to understand the types of trees you have in your yard and their root growth patterns. Some trees, like oaks and maples, have more aggressive root systems that can seek out water sources, sometimes finding their way into your home's foundation. If you're planning to plant new trees, opt for species with less invasive root systems, and ensure they're planted at a safe distance from your home's foundation. A general rule of thumb is to plant trees at least 10 to 20 feet away from your house, depending on the tree's mature size.


Regular maintenance is key. Keep an eye on your trees and the area around your foundation. If you notice any signs of foundation movement, such as cracks in walls or floors, it's time to call in a professional. Early detection can save you a lot of hassle and expense down the line. Additionally, managing the moisture around your foundation is critical. Ensure your gutters and downspouts are clear and direct water away from your home's base. Proper landscaping and irrigation practices can go a long way in preventing root growth towards your foundation in search of water.


Local authorities play a pivotal role in this equation as well. Implementing and enforcing zoning laws that consider the impact of tree root growth on nearby structures is essential. This might include guidelines on the types of trees that can be planted near homes and the minimum distance required from foundations. Moreover, local governments can facilitate community workshops and information sessions to educate homeowners on the importance of tree selection and maintenance in relation to foundation health.


Another strategy for local authorities is to invest in urban forestry programs that monitor tree health and root growth in public spaces. Healthy trees are less likely to have aggressive root systems, so regular pruning, fertilization, and pest management can help maintain a balanced urban forest. Additionally, creating green spaces with careful planning can reduce the pressure on homeowners to plant trees close to their homes for aesthetic or environmental reasons.
